Cybersecurity Best Practices: Fortifying Your Digital Defenses
In today's volatile digital landscape, safeguarding your data and systems is paramount. Implementing robust cybersecurity best practices is essential for reducing the risks of cyberattacks and securing your valuable assets. A strong cybersecurity posture involves a multi-layered approach that covers various aspects, from establishing secure passwords to utilizing advanced threat detection systems.
- Regularly update your software and operating systems to patch vulnerabilities and protect against known threats.
- Enable multi-factor authentication (MFA) for all critical accounts to add an extra layer of security.
- Train yourself and your employees about common cybersecurity threats and best practices to cultivate a culture of security awareness.
- Monitor your network traffic for suspicious activity and implement intrusion detection systems (IDS) to identify potential threats.
- Back up your data regularly to ensure you can recover in case of a ransomware attack or other data loss event.
